1. 移动平均线(MA)
移动平均线是衡量市场趋势最常用的指标之一。以下是简单移动平均线(SMA)的源码:
def moving_average(prices, window_size):
return [sum(prices[i:i+window_size]) / window_size for i in range(len(prices) - window_size + 1)]

5. 成交量加权移动平均线(VWAP)
VWAP是一种衡量市场流动性的指标。以下是VWAP的源码:
def vwap(prices, volumes):
return sum(price * volume for price, volume in zip(prices, volumes)) / sum(volumes)

10. 量价趋势(Volume Price Trend)
量价趋势是一种结合成交量与价格趋势的指标。以下是量价趋势的源码:
def volume_price_trend(prices, volumes):
vpt = [0] * len(prices)
for i in range(1, len(prices)):
vpt[i] = (prices[i] - prices[i - 1]) * volumes[i]
return vpt
